In collaboration with King Saud University, we welcome Dr. Ahmad Esmail! He will investigate how to study lightwave electronics with electron diffraction.
We welcome a new grad student, Matt Walbran! He will work on compressing electron pulses with a microwave cavity.
Welcome, Amy Lin! She will work on a new single-electron diffraction apparatus, at above 100 keV.
4D-films of the atomic world: Motion in the microcosm is to be recorded by a team at LMU and MPQ by means of ultrashort flashes of single electrons. Funding is awarded by ERC. (English/Deutsch)
